Solution for 7y+9=8y-21 equation:



7y+9=8y-21
We move all terms to the left:
7y+9-(8y-21)=0
We get rid of parentheses
7y-8y+21+9=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-1y+30=0
We move all terms containing y to the left, all other terms to the right
-y=-30
y=-30/-1
y=+30
